Nvidia's new open model has 30 billion parameters and uses 3 of them at a time — and it runs on a desktop

Nvidia released Nemotron 3.5 Lightning on 11 August: a 30-billion-parameter mixture-of-experts model that activates only 3 billion parameters per token, with a context window of up to 1 million tokens and weights under the permissive OpenMDW-1.1 licence — companies can download, modify and build on it without asking Nvidia. It is built for the unglamorous half of agent work: code review, tool calls, watching security alerts, answering billing questions, the steps a frontier model would plan but need not perform itself. Nvidia claims up to four times the output speed and 30% faster agentic task completion than models of similar size, and reports 81.62 on MMLU Pro, 75.57 on GPQA Diamond and 52.80 on SWE-bench Verified. It runs locally on RTX PCs, DGX Spark, DGX Station and Jetson boards as well as in data centres, and is available on Hugging Face, ModelScope and OpenRouter. Alongside it Nvidia open-sourced NeMo Switchyard, a routing library that sends each step of a workflow to the cheapest model that can handle it; Nvidia's own benchmarks put a Switchyard-routed setup at close to a third the cost of running Opus 4.8 for everything.

Why it mattersThe router may matter more than the model. Nvidia is arguing that the expensive frontier system should do the planning and almost nothing else — that most of what an agent actually does is small, repetitive work that can be handed to something which fits on a workstation. That is a direct attack on the per-token business of the labs Nvidia sells chips to, and Nvidia shipped both halves of the argument in one day, for free. For anyone running agents on a budget — a school lab, a small team, a solo developer — the practical reading is that the local-model option just gained a serious entry, under a licence that does not require anyone's permission.
